St. Mary’s College has a proud tradition of enabling pupils from a wide variety of backgrounds to attend. We offer a number of scholarships, including our Edmund Rice Awards (assisted places), which are offered to exceptional applicants whose families need assistance with fees.

To mark the school’s Centenary in 2019, we launched the Centenary Fund in order to ensure we can continue to provide support to those who need it the most.

As well as raising funds for scholarships and bursaries, the Centenary Fund is used to fund investment in new facilities to ensure we provide our pupils with an outstanding environment in which to learn both now and in the future.
